24: #include <unistd.h>
25: #include <errno.h>
26: #include <string.h>
27: #include <sys/stat.h>
28:
29: #include "dos_io.h"
30:
31: int dos_fstat(dos_fd_t fd, struct stat *st)
32: {
33: int err;
34: int actual = 0;
35: struct real_call_data real_call_data;
36: vm_offset_t old_pos, new_pos;
37:
38: dos_init_rcd(&real_call_data);
39:
40: bzero(st, sizeof(*st));
41: st->st_nlink = 1;
42: st->st_mode = S_IRWXU | S_IRWXG | S_IRWXO; /* XXX attributes */
43:
44: /* Get device information,
45: which will tell us whether this is a character device
46: or a regular file. */
47: real_call_data.eax = 0x4400;
48: real_call_data.ebx = fd;
49: real_int(0x21, &real_call_data);
50: if (err = dos_check_err(&real_call_data))
51: return err;
52: if (real_call_data.edx & (1<<7))
53: st->st_mode |= S_IFCHR;
54: else
55: st->st_mode |= S_IFREG;
56:
57: /* XXX get date/time with int 21 5700 */
58:
59: /* Get file size by seeking to the end and back. */
60: if (!dos_seek(fd, 0, 1, &old_pos)
61: && !dos_seek(fd, 0, 2, &st->st_size))
62: {
63: if (err = dos_seek(fd, old_pos, 0, &new_pos))
64: return err;
65: if (new_pos != old_pos)
66: return EIO;/*XXX*/
67: }
68:
69: /* Always assume 512-byte blocks for now... */
70: st->st_blocks = (st->st_size + 511) / 512;
71: st->st_blksize = 512;
72:
73: return 0;
74: }
